Crystal Campion Cologne Jo Malone London
Fragrance Story
Crystal Campion Cologne by Jo Malone London is a Floral Aquatic fragrance for women and men. This is a new fragrance. Crystal Campion Cologne was launched in 2022. Top note is Black Currant; middle notes are Dew Drop, Violet, Campion Flower and Rose; base note is Iso E Super.
